Output 2dcc985aaf628be41052b8ae8d0b77d2556f87384e9f8efcfcac524abae2b590:0

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c74b126a628cb4cbc24b70300ead55a1b351a97 OP_EQUAL
address
38fH52Pyc99CPZk17kKqeskXMdbRzfj5hd
transaction
2dcc985aaf628be41052b8ae8d0b77d2556f87384e9f8efcfcac524abae2b590
confirmations
347835
spent
true